Q. In the following sequence of reactions, the alkene affords the compound $B$ . $CH_{3}-CH=CH - CH_{3}\overset{O_{3}}{ \rightarrow }A\overset{Zn / H_{2} O}{ \rightarrow }B$ is:

Solution:

Ozonolysis reaction takes place in which ozone gives its oxygens to but- $2$ -ene (unsaturated compound) to form carbonyl compound. Here reductive ozonolysis reaction takes place in presence of zinc which forms aldehyde and ketone on breaking of double bond. As shown below:
$CH_{3}-CH=CH-CH_{3} \rightarrow _{Zn / H_{2} O}^{O_{3}}2CH_{3}-CHO$
